The developers, Ukrainian GSC Game World (of S.T.A.L.K.E.R. fame), patched it a few times but never rebuilt the core memory model.
If your physical RAM is full, the game tries to use your hard drive as temporary RAM (Page File). If your Page File is too small, the game crashes.
Because Cossacks 3 is a 32-bit application, it is coded to only recognize 2GB of RAM. You can patch the game's executable file to allow it to access up to 4GB of RAM. This is the standard fix for OOM errors in older or 32-bit strategy games.
